| | Green Acres (1965)New York lawyer Oliver Wendell Douglas longs for a simpler way of life. So he buys a farm, sight unseen, and moves there to live off the land, much to the chagrin of his socialite wife, Lisa. The collision of small-town life and Lisa's "sophisticated" ways -- she insists on wearing full-length gowns and ostentatious jewelry, even on the farm -- provided much of the humor in the show. |
